If you have thought about starting a nonprofit organization, you probably have considered its mission and goals as well as a possible name. More difficult is the process of incorporation, application for tax exemption, preparation of by-laws, and formation off a board of directors. Students learn and discuss the standard start-up operations, management issues, record keeping, and initial fundraising techniques. Life stages for all organizations are explored with discussions about why some thrive, others remain forever immature, and still others whither and die.
